“****Edit: Somehow my "does NOT recommend" was changed to "recommends". I do NOT recommend for group gatherings.*** I made a reservation for a work party and was told they do not like to book reservations on Friday nights, especially for parties larger than 12. That was right around what I was expecting; although, I may have had a few more. I made sure to get RSVPs from folks so I could pivot to a different location and cancel, if necessary. We ended up having 11 folks total in our party, so it worked out. The Bryant sent me a text the day before the reservation to ask that we keep the reservation limited to 2 hours or less (this would have been nice to know when I had booked ~3 weeks prior). Move to the day of: I got there around 20 minutes early thinking they could seat me at the table, if it was ready, or at least seat me right at 6 pm, since that was the time the reservation was for. The hostess informed me that they would not seat me until at least half of my party was there; so, I went to the bar area and had a drink while I waited for other folks to arrive. The bar staff was friendly and prompt. I closed out my tab for the one drink and moved back to the hostess area around 5:50, when I expected other folks to start arriving. I sat on the couch, and the first few folks started trickling in. I informed them of what I was told, and we waited until there were 7 of us there before I approached and told the hostess that over half of us were present (around 5:59). There was another woman at the hostess stand, whom I'm assuming was a manger with the way she was moving about the establishmen, who asked me when I expected the rest of our party to arrive. I told her I expected everyone there within a few minutes. She informed me that they would start getting waters on the table and then they would seat us. I found this a little odd; but, it wasn't a deal breaker. We ended up being seated about 10 minutes after our reservation was scheduled for. Again, I am flexible and understand that plans might need adjustments from time to time. Maybe they hadn't put the tables together yet, for all I knew. We got seated and the waitress got our drink and appetizer orders in. The waitress did a good job taking care of the large party and did what I needed her to with the bill (splitting it into two bills). Our food was delicious and the drinks were good. She was observant and was quick to get boxes for us as meals were finished. There were a couple desserts ordered: they arrived quickly and were delicious. Plates were being cleared around 7:50. A few folks may have wanted to order another drink or two; however, the lady manager proceeded to stop at our table around 7:53 to tell us they had another reservation at 8 and we needed to leave. Had they not delayed seating us and gave us a full 2 hours, I likely would not be leaving this review. I found the management rude for the amount of money that they were making in the hour and 45 minutes that we were there (over $550 was spent). In my opinion, kicking customers out of a dining establishment is not a good way to keep business. Although the wait staff and food was overall good, I do not intend on booking another group event at The Bryant: nor can I recommend it to anyone looking to book larger group events.“
